Describe the change in kinetic and potential energy as the skater moves along the track. Why do you think this happens?

Respuesta :

lillythegreat8 lillythegreat8
  • 24-01-2021

Answer:

As the skater moves along the track, the potential energy is converted into kinetic energy.

Explanation:

Kinetic energy is released if an object is motion. Due to the fact that energy cannot be created nor destroyed, the potential energy must be converted into kinetic energy. As the skater moves along the track and gains acceleration, the potential energy will be converted into kinetic energy!
